Honeywell to Expand India Footprint with Mahindra Talks? - Analyst Blog

Per media reports, the aerospace unit of diversified technology company Honeywell International Inc. (HON) is holding strategic discussions with Indian conglomerate Mahindra Group about a potential partnership in the defense and civil-aviation sectors.

The talks represent Honeywell’s attempt to cash in on the huge opportunities presented by the Indian defense industry, especially in light of the recent plans of the government to increase foreign direct investment ("FDI") limits set for the defence sector.

The discussions are seemingly centered on the aerospace, defense and general business aviation sectors.

Honeywell already has presence in India with its recent alliance with Tata Power Ltd. The deal licensed Tata Power to produce Honeywell’s Patented Tactical Advanced Land Inertial Navigator (TALIN) in India. This military-navigation system allows vehicles and artillery to navigate very accurately even without GPS satellite guidance, setting the standard for locally-produced defence technologies in India.

The U.S. conglomerate’s potential venture with Mahindra Group will be in sync with the Indian Government’s objective of organically growing its defense industry. Recently, the new government approved a plan to raise the amount of FDI allowed in its defence industry from 26% to 49%, and Honeywell is laying the foundation to position itself as a leading player in the same.

Separately, the Indian Air Force is contemplating giving Honeywell a contract to supply around 270 F125IN engines as part of a project to upgrade its fleet of Jaguar planes. The project covers about 125 Jaguar fighter jets.

Honeywell holds a positive outlook for the Indian defense industry, seeing immense potential in terms of infusion of both technology and capital. The company is proficient in navigation, engine technology, unmanned aerial vehicles and helicopter safety, and can assist the Indian military in reducing operational costs and increasing mission success.
